
What does the Workshop include?
Theoretical part: Ceramic materials and tools will be presented as well as basic clay molding techniques (tsimpito, phyllo and macaroni).
Practical part: The workshop will give participants the opportunity to become familiar with the materials, tools and techniques of ceramics. Starting from kneading and cutting the clay, we will gradually learn the three basic clay-making techniques: macaroni, filo, and tsimpito. Each participant, using these techniques, will construct 2-3 ceramic creations with the guidance of the teachers, which they will decorate with techniques that will be presented in the lesson (different textures, bandanas, etc.). Let your imagination and the clay take you on a journey. You can make utilitarian objects such as mugs, vases, teapots, etc. or you can construct artistic or decorative objects.
After the end of the seminar, we will bake your creations and you will be able to pick them up to drink your coffee every morning in your own unique mug!
